【问题标题】:My android emulator screen is not recognizing the layout-land我的 android 模拟器屏幕无法识别 layout-land
【发布时间】:2012-10-08 16:12:13
【问题描述】:

我创建了布局文件夹的副本并将其重命名为 layout-land。在日食中;屏幕以横向模式显示。

但是当我尝试在模拟器中使用 CTRL+F11 旋转屏幕时;然后它会旋转屏幕而不是以横向模式显示。

如何解决此问题,以便模拟器以横向模式显示屏幕?有人可以帮我吗??

我还更改了布局中的背景颜色;但是模拟器也无法识别颜色..我认为它根本无法识别我的布局。我该如何解决这个问题?

【问题讨论】:

  • 你在使用android:theme="@android:style/Theme.Dialog"吗,我在使用它和旋转时遇到了问题。
  • 你在安卓2.3上使用模拟器吗?因为在这个版本(可能在一些早期版本)上肯定存在旋转错误。以后可能会找到证据。
  • 另外,你确定你没有在 AndroidManifest.xml 中修复 Activity 的布局方向吗?
  • @gjj >> 我正在使用 Theme.Light
  • @Kzinch 非常感谢。我之前使用的是 2.3,但是当我在 4.1 中尝试时它可以工作

标签: android android-layout


【解决方案1】:

【讨论】:

    【解决方案2】:

    Android 2.3 中有一个错误,因此我无法旋转屏幕。但是当我在 Android 4.1 中尝试时,它可以工作。

    【讨论】:

      猜你喜欢
      • 1970-01-01
      • 1970-01-01
      • 1970-01-01
      • 1970-01-01
      • 1970-01-01
      • 2011-07-21
      • 2013-08-17
      • 1970-01-01
      • 1970-01-01
      相关资源
      最近更新 更多